I found the easiest way was to extract the files from the exe to a folder and integrate them along with the drivers during nLite config. It extracts a couple of mshda*.inf files (and prob others too), and seems to work a treat.

Works fine with OEM drivers installation, should work in nLite and works perfect with HFSLIP.
Unpack the hotfix with WinRar or WinZip (or other archiving utility) and get all files from commonfiles folder. You will need only 5 files and 2 INF:
These files are drivers and you treat them as drivers
Unpack the hotfix with WinRar or WinZip (or other archiving utility) and get all files from commonfiles folder. You will need only 5 files and 2 INF:
Quote
hdaprop.dll
hdashcut.exe
hdaudres.dll
hdaudbus.sys
hdaudio.sys
hdaudbus.inf
hdaudio.inf
